Like peppermint essential oil (also used to promote hair growth), rosemary essential oil strengthens circulation. As a result, it could prevent hair follicles from being starved of blood supply, dying off, and leading to hair loss. Rosemary oil helps increase hair density, i.e., the number of hairs growing from the scalp, says Olu. Some studies show the oil may do so by increasing blood circulation (which is key for the delivery of oxygen and nutrients to hair follicles), cellular turnover, and nerve growth, she says. Frost's 14-line poem is called an Italian sonnet, also known as a Petrarchan sonnet. The first eight lines make up one stanza, while the second stanza is six lines. The similes in "Design" by Robert Frost are "Like the ingredients of a witches' broth" and "dead wings carried like a paper kite." These similes compare insects to victims and liken the spider that eats them to a monstrous villain. Frost published the definitive version of this poem in 1936 in A Further Range.

Despite its simplicity, the flowchart technique is powerful enough to represent a moderately complex business process. Other than that, it is often used by business analysts to present the process design to non-tech users or clients in a more intuitive way. Flowcharts are perhaps the most popular technique for visualizing algorithms of any kind, including business processes. This method helps you to illustrate steps in sequential order with such common symbols as rectangles, diamonds, arrows, etc., and does not support the breakdown or grouping of actions.

Cruises with Celebrity to the Mexican Riviera last from five to 16 nights. Most are seven or eight-night voyages sailing round-trip from Los Angeles, visiting different combinations of Puerto Vallarta, Cabo San Lucas, Mazatlán, and Ensenada. You could also explore more northerly ports along the West Coast on a cruise that calls at Ensenada as well as San Francisco and Monterey.
